If you have a phone with T-Mobile spyware then it almost certainly also has a locked bootloader with no official unlock method. What are you expecting people developing alternate OSes to do about that? The obvious way to get a phone not running T-Mobile spyware is to not buy a phone from T-Mobile. Not trying to be snarky here, I have one of these phones too. Though if you happen to have a T-Mobile Oneplus phone like…

To clarify, some of the phones you can buy directly from T-Mobile can also be bought "unlocked" in the open market.

In general, if you want any hope of unlocking your phone (either for use on other carriers or unlocking the bootloader) then you should NOT buy from the carriers' online or brick & mortar stores.

It supports the Google Pixel range of phones only so far. So in order to get that is more secure and more independent from Google I have to buy a Google phone?

There are not that many phone manufacturers that even allow you to change the trust anchor (which makes any of this even remotely possible). For example, Samsung uses e-fuses to burn in their signing key, rewriting recovery will permanently trip their attestation (Knox); other manufacturers use similar practices. Pixels are one of the only currently available phones with user-controlled trusted boot in mind.
